With an array of USTA teams, clinics, camps, lesson opportunities, and social events, any tennis player (whether a beginner or an expert) will enjoy participating at RFCCA!  There are a total of six tennis courts, all maintained in first-class shape. Tennis office and restroom facilities are located adjacent to the upper courts on the main level of the Clubhouse.
 

The courts are professionally managed with a full-time expert staff of tennis professionals.  Our coaches are knowledgeable, personable, and able to help students at almost any level: from beginners to advance tournament players. With both private and group lessons available, you’ll find it easy to get all the instruction you need to improve your game!  Clinics and lessons are available for tennis players of all ages and levels.
